1. Key Ingredient Roles in Brain and Nerve Wellness
Focus on supplements that include ingredients with evidence-backed roles in supporting nerve cells, cognitive function, and overall brain performance. Typical ingredient categories include:
- Antioxidants (e.g., Vitamin E, polyphenols from teas or berries) that help protect nerve cells from oxidative stress.
- Essential fats (such as Omega-3 DHA) important for cell membrane health and brain structure.
- Vitamins and minerals (like magnesium and zinc) which support neurotransmitter balance and nerve signaling.
- Botanical extracts (such as Bacopa monnieri, Camellia sinensis) often included for their effects on memory, focus, and adaptation to occasional stress.
- Phytochemicals from foods like nuts, seeds, leafy greens, and spices (cinnamon) that provide a broad spectrum of support for neurons and cardiovascular flow.
| Ingredient | Role in Nerve & Brain Health |
|---|---|
| Omega-3 DHA | Supports neural structure and cognitive processing |
| Bacopa monnieri | Traditionally used for memory and learning support |
| Green tea extract (Camellia sinensis) | Provides polyphenols for antioxidant defense and gentle stimulation |
| Magnesium | Assists in nerve signaling and relaxation |
| Zinc | Supports brain cell communication and repair |
| Vitamin E | Protects nerve membranes from free radical damage |
| Nuts and Seeds | Supply healthy fats, minerals, and plant compounds for neuron health |
| Leafy Greens | Source of vitamins and antioxidants for nerve support |
| Cinnamon | Polyphenol-rich spice supporting blood flow and antioxidant status |
2. Evaluating Ingredient Amounts and Forms
Transparency about ingredient amounts and forms is essential for comparison. Check that the amounts used reflect those seen in clinical research or recommended intake levels. The form matters too—for example, Omega-3 as DHA or EPA, magnesium as citrate versus oxide, or green tea as standardized extract.
- Look for: Exact milligrams/micrograms of each ingredient on the label.
- Check: Whether the form is bioavailable and commonly used in effective studies.
- Note: Blends of nuts, seeds, and greens may increase diversity but should still offer clear ingredient breakdowns.

4. Safety Checks
Responsible daily supplement use means ensuring that ingredients do not exceed safety thresholds, especially with minerals and fat-soluble vitamins. Watch for possible allergens (such as egg, nuts, or soy) if relevant to you. Third-party testing, allergen warnings, and clear manufacturer transparency are marks of a trustworthy product.
- Check for: Third-party certifications
- Review: Allergen information and potential interactions (especially if taking other supplements or medications)
